Treisman And Gelade

Researchers known for their work on the Feature Integration Theory of attention.

Gestalt Principle

A theory which proposes that humans tend to organize visual elements into groups or unified wholes when certain principles are applied, such as similarity or proximity.

Template Matching

A theory of pattern recognition that suggests objects are identified by comparing them to mental templates or prototypes.

Featural Analysis

A process in cognitive psychology where visual stimuli are broken down into their basic elements or features for recognition and processing.
